Comparative Overview of Alcohol Ink and Water-Based Ink

Basic Composition and Properties

Alcohol ink is known for its vibrant colors, composed primarily of dye dissolved in alcohol. This composition allows for quick drying and a glossy finish. Water-based ink, in contrast, is made with color pigments or dyes suspended in water, leading to a more translucent finish.

Drying Time and Durability

Alcohol inks are notable for their rapid drying time, often taking less than a minute. This feature is advantageous for layering colors without long waits. Water-based inks, however, can take several minutes to dry, depending on the thickness of application and humidity levels. Regarding durability, alcohol inks are more resistant to fading and can last longer, especially when sealed with a UV-resistant varnish.

Color Intensity and Saturation

When it comes to color intensity, alcohol inks are superior. They provide deep, saturated colors that are difficult to achieve with water-based inks. The vibrancy of alcohol inks is particularly noticeable on non-porous surfaces like glass or metal. Water-based inks offer a softer, more subdued color palette, which is often preferred for watercolor effects and gradients.

Compatibility with Different Surfaces

Alcohol inks are versatile, adhering well to various non-porous surfaces like glass, plastic, and metal. They are also used on glossy paper and ceramics. Water-based inks are ideal for porous surfaces like paper and fabric. However, they may not adhere well to non-porous materials without a specialized primer.

Key Differences in Detail:

Alcohol inks are known for their vibrant, unpredictable patterns and quick drying times, making them suitable for fast, expressive work. However, they may require a well-ventilated area due to fumes.

Water-based inks offer more control and are ideal for detailed, layered artwork. They are user-friendly and suitable for a variety of artistic styles.

Pros and Cons of Alcohol Ink

Advantages of Using Alcohol Ink

Vibrant Colors and Unique Effects: Alcohol inks are known for their high saturation, with a color intensity that can be up to 40% more vibrant than water-based inks. This intensity is perfect for creating striking and vivid artworks.

 

Quick Drying Time: The drying time of alcohol ink can be as little as 20-30 seconds, significantly faster than water-based inks, which can take several minutes to hours depending on application thickness and environmental conditions.

Versatility on Various Surfaces: Alcohol inks adhere well to non-porous surfaces and can be used effectively on over 10 different types of materials, including glass, metal, and plastic.

Longevity: Properly sealed alcohol ink artworks have a lifespan that can extend beyond 10 years without noticeable fading, ensuring long-lasting vibrancy.

Limitations and Challenges

Cost and Availability: Alcohol inks are approximately 25-50% more expensive than water-based inks. A set of basic alcohol inks can cost anywhere from $20 to $50, depending on brand and quality.

Working Environment Requirements: The fumes produced by alcohol inks require a well-ventilated area, ideally with an air exchange rate of at least 4-6 times per hour, to maintain a safe working environment.

Less Control Over Fine Details: The fluid nature of alcohol inks means they spread quickly, making precision work challenging. This characteristic can be particularly limiting for artworks requiring detail accuracy within millimeters.

Environmental and Health Concerns: Alcohol inks are flammable with a flash point typically around 12°C (54°F). They contain volatile organic compounds (VOCs) that can be harmful if inhaled without proper ventilation.

Pros and Cons of Water-Based Ink

Advantages of Using Water-Based Ink

Environmentally Friendly: Water-based inks are non-toxic and have a low environmental impact. They contain fewer volatile organic compounds (VOCs) compared to solvent-based inks, making them a safer choice for both users and the environment.

Cost-Effective: Generally, water-based inks are more affordable than alcohol-based inks. An average bottle of water-based ink can cost between $5 to $15, making it accessible for artists on a budget.

Ease of Use and Clean-Up: These inks are water-soluble, making them easier to clean with just soap and water. This property also allows for easy dilution and mixing to achieve desired consistencies and hues.

Wide Range of Applications: Water-based inks are versatile, suitable for a variety of techniques like stamping, brushwork, and airbrushing. They work well on both porous and non-porous surfaces when used with the right primers.

Limitations and Challenges

Longer Drying Time: Water-based inks typically take longer to dry, ranging from several minutes to hours, depending on the application’s thickness and ambient humidity.

Limited Vibrancy on Non-Porous Surfaces: While they work on various surfaces, water-based inks might not be as vibrant on non-porous materials like glass or plastic compared to alcohol inks.

Potential for Water Damage: Being water-soluble can be a disadvantage, as artworks made with water-based inks can be prone to water damage if not properly sealed.

Fade Over Time: These inks can fade over time, especially if exposed to sunlight. The lifespan of water-based ink artwork is generally shorter than that of alcohol-based inks, often lasting around 5-7 years.
